Liked We came for a last minute weekend camping adventure in our little campervan, with two children and a dog. We arrived Friday evening to a very warm welcome from Geoff and his partner and their lovely little dog Princess, who were very hospitable throughout our stay. We were bowled over really, as it was a reasonable price for such a lovely site in a gorgeous location, with a safe play park and big spacious field for the children to play in. There was one toilet and shower which were clean, aside from a bit of grass from the field. We were also able to use the pub toilets which was very convenient when the loo was in use but that was only needed a couple of times. We ate in the pub on Saturday evening, very tasty and fresh, typical pub grub and very good value for money. Other than having a fresh water tap and electric hook ups available, I can't comment on other facilities as we used our own sink to wash up but as far as we were concerned, the site had all we needed. There is so much to do in the local area that we couldn't cram it all in to our short visit so we will definitely be back again. This site will be on our annual list of places to stay.
Disliked Nothing really, other than it would be handy to have a hook in the toilet and shower.

- What attractions are near Punch Bowl Hotel? Ingleton (10 minutes' drive) has plenty to keep you popping back – there's a (seasonal) heated outdoor pool, craft shops and the Ingleton Waterfalls Trail, an attractive and easygoing five-mile circular route. … Read more
